WebbA low-noise amplifier (LNA) is commonly found in all receivers. Its role is to boost the received signal to a sufficient level above the noise floor so that it can be used for additional processing. Many RF systems incorporate an intermediate frequency (IF) that is lower than the carrier frequency and higher than the baseband frequency. An IF-based receiver is known as a heterodyne receiver.
